First West executive takes home prestigious business award

LANGLEY, B.C. – First West Credit Union’s Chief Treasury and Investment Officer, Tom Webster, has recently been honoured with the Transformation Agent Award at this year’s BC CEO/CFO Awards through Business in Vancouver (BIV). Webster has worked with First West and its predecessor credit unions for nearly 30 years, spending more than 15 years as Chief Financial Officer before moving to his new role earlier in 2021.

Webster has financially guided nearly eight-fold growth and been instrumental in First West becoming one of B.C.’s largest businesses and the fifth-largest credit union in Canada, with nearly  $15.5 billion in total assets and assets under management.

“One of the things I’ve always enjoyed about my role is embracing change and continually learning and growing as an individual and an organization,” says Tom Webster, Chief Treasury and Investment Officer, First West Credit Union. “I’m so proud of the things we’ve been able to achieve at First West during my tenure and I owe a great debt of gratitude to the many people I’ve crossed paths with along the way, including our current team of more than 1,200 employees— all of whom I believe are transformation agents themselves.”

Under his stewardship, First West has evolved its portfolio of assets under administration including a focus on ESG funds and obtaining an ESG rating with First West investing more than $1.5 million into community giving each year.

“I’m honoured to have played a role in helping First West grow in a way that remains true to our members, employees and communities,” says Webster. “This growth has better enabled our ability to support our communities in their time of need— we’ve seen this first-hand over the past couple of years with the pandemic, wildfires and recent flooding.”

Webster resides in South Surrey with his wife Joanie and currently sits on the board of Canuck Place Children’s Hospice and the Credit Union Pension and Benefits Trust.

About First West Credit Union

First West Credit Union brings together the best of both worlds, combining the scale, stability and solutions of a leading Canadian financial institution with the care and community leadership of a local cooperative. Powered by the leadership of Launi Skinner, First West is Canada’s premier multi-brand credit union, serving 283,000 members through four admired community brands: Envision Financial, Valley First, Island Savings, and Enderby & District Financial. With approximately $20 billion in total assets and assets under administration, First West makes it easy for its members to get impactful, practical advice and personalized service that’s truly in their best interests, through 45 branches across B.C., a Member Advice Centre and leading digital tools.

Since 2010, First West has given back more than $41 million to its communities, while cultivating a culture with its 1,250 team members that is recognized nationally with Canada’s Most Admired Cultures Award, BC’s Top Employers Award, 5-Star Psychological Safety Award, and the Canadian Workplace Wellbeing Award.
